The MechWarrior3 community is having a big issue:
We have a latest mod of the game, which incorporates a 4XAI program remake of all the game textures. It looks amazing, btw. BUT...on certain systems there seems to be a problem.

It works fine on most systems, and no issues in singleplayer at all so far for anyone. Multiplayer seems to be the only culprit, and then only on systems that use AMD graphics.

These same AMD systems also had issues with a previous iteration of the mod, which did NOT use 4XAI textures, however all the textures had been edited, but only using a contrast/brightness tool, subtle adjustment to make them "look" HD...bringing out the details in the textures and making them "pop" a bit. It has been suggested that even these small changes to the textures could have an effect on either the graphics card or the 'MechWarrior3 net code, or both. Granted, I admit that even the changes to the previous mod do increase the memory use per texture...even a "brightness/contrast" adjustment can make a texture go up a few kilobytes in size?

I'm looking for opinions, and if Dege has anything to say about dgvoodoo in relation to older games being run by modern AMD graphics and if dgvoodoo can do anything about it.
